The Panel Upgrade Process
Undertaking a panel upgrade usually involves a number of steps:
Evaluation: A licensed electrician conducts an extensive assessment of the existing panel and electrical system.Permits: Obtaining the needed permits from local authorities is important before any work begins.Installation: The old panel is eliminated, and the new panel is installed. This typically includes updating electrical wiring, breakers, and grounding systems.Inspection: After installation, the system is checked to make sure compliance with electrical codes and safety standards.Final Testing: The electrical expert will check the system to validate that it operates as meant before allowing the house owner to resume typical usage.Typical Costs Involved in a Panel Upgrade

Often Asked Questions (FAQs)1. How frequently should I upgrade my electrical panel?
Usually, an electrical panel should be examined every 20-30 years. Nevertheless, if you observe any safety concerns or increased electrical needs, think about an upgrade sooner.
2. Can I upgrade my electrical panel myself?
Electrical work needs specialized understanding and licenses. It is a good idea to hire a certified electrical expert for safety and compliance with regional codes.
3. Will upgrading my panel impact my insurance?
Upgrading your panel can potentially reduce your home insurance coverage premiums as it enhances the security of your home's electrical system. Constantly notify your insurance coverage supplier after an upgrade.
4. What occurs if I don't upgrade my panel?
Stopping working to upgrade can lead to security risks, including electrical fires, device damage, and frequent power interruptions.
5. For how long does a panel upgrade take?
The duration of a panel upgrade can differ but normally takes in between 4 to 8 hours, depending on the complexity of the installation and any essential upgrades to wiring.
